Senator Mitch McConnell is headed back to the office again after his second unsettling freeze during a news conference.
As you may recall, on Wednesday, we covered the jaw-dropping moment when the Senate Minority Leader appeared to freeze up and zone out in the middle of a press scrum. That was the second shocking physiological lockdown the 81-year-old Kentucky politician had experienced in recent weeks. And now, doctors are finally offering answers.

Paramount+ has set a Thanksgiving week release for Good Burger 2, the comedy sequel starring Kenan Thompson and Kel Mitchell. Good Burger 2 will premiere Wednesday, November 22, exclusively on Paramount+ in the U.S and Canada, on Thursday, November 23, 2023 on Paramount+ in the UK and Australia. The film will also be available in additional Paramount+ international markets shortly after.

Steve McFadden has been in EastEnders as Phil Mitchell for more than three decades since he joined the popular soap in 1990. Phil is known for being the son of Peggy Mitchell (Barbara Windsor), and the brother of Grant Mitchell (Ross Kemp) and Sam Mitchell (Danniella Westbrook).The hardman character is also famous for having a string of romances with various residents of Walford's Albert Square over the years including Sharon Watts (Letitia Dean), Lisa Fowler (Lucy Benjamin) and Kat Slater (Jessie Wallace).Throughout his time on the square, Steve’s character Phil has been caught up in some pretty dramatic storylines, one of which saw him sent to prison for being involved in Vincent Hubbard's death. EastEnders fans have been left convinced that much-loved character Fatboy didn't actually die in 2015, after he made his return to the soap. Arthur 'Fatboy' Chubb, played by Ricky Norwood, was killed in 2015 after being tragically crushed in a car. Fatboy's death came after Ronnie Mitchell arranged for her arch-nemesis Vincent Hubbard to be killed, however, Fatboy ended up in the boot of the car that was crushed instead.
